This is a typical receipe for men who after a hard day of work in the early days in Berlin enjoyed a glass of beer and the salt cakes.

17 oz of flour
3 tablespoons of Baking Powder
1 teaspoon of salt
1 teaspoon of cumin
2 cups of Weiss Beer or any lager

To cover the salt balls

1 teaspoon of salt and cumin
grease proof paper


Mix all the ingedients together. Add the beer and mix together to make a smooth dough.
Make about 20 round balls and roll them in the salt/cumin mixture. Place in the middle of the oven on grease proof paper, and bake at 400 F or gas 6 for about 35 mins or until brown.
